Soundcloud OG Warhol.ss reemerged from the shadows last week to drop off three new bangers with his new EP 3PEAT — including the official release of “Deuce & Fanta,” his killer collab with Detroit’s Babyface Ray.
Warhol is one of the longest-standing and most respected veterans of the Soundcloud era, known for combining the vibey production and DIY approach of the new wave with the gritty, streetwise feel of his native Chicago.
While Warhol has been relatively quiet in recent years, the new 3-pack is an absolute home run. And luckily for fans, he also seems to be hinting there is more to come, telling OGM: “I’m going back to back with this shit. It’s Warhol Season. Period.”
For such a short tape, 3PEAT shows an incredibly wide range across three songs, not to mention his unique creative vision at the intersection of Soundcloud and the streets that’s made Warhol a staple in the underground since at least 2017.
This week he dropped a video for “I Hate N****s”, where he sounds in peak form over a vibey, lightly drill-flipped sampling of Kanye’s iconic “Devil in a New Dress” (prod by Mayday) – contrasting the production’s gentle melody with his unorthodox flow, gritty bars, and captivating raspy delivery that manages to be both energetic and laidback at the same time.
The opening track, “Mob Shit” showcases interestingly layered production (prod by Wiardon) that juxtaposes an eerie, Detroit-type beat with a jazzy saxophone.
While the competition is steep, “Deuce & Fanta” is the clear standout from the tape. Originally released in May, and now finally on DSPs with the release of 3PEAT, Warhol.ss and Babyface Ray make for a majorly dynamic duo on their first collab.
The song and the visual perfectly capture the two artists from different worlds connecting on the same wavelength, both managing to sound right at home on an insane beat produced by Brent Rambo and Peyton the Alien despite their differing flows. Face said best himself when the original video released: “Me & Warhol Clicked quick like the bulls when Rodman came!!”
For one of the first times on “Deuce & Fanta,” Face and Warhol successfully bridge the Soundcloud underground and the understated smooth-talking (debatably offbeat) subsection of gangster rap – two of the most compelling and fastest growing new trends in hip-hop today. In addition to their obvious chemistry, they’ve hinted at additional joint tracks coming down the line – even debuting their very own handshake in the music video.
Overall, 3PEAT is yet another hugely successful outing from one of the most seasoned underground veterans in the game. He said himself that he’s ready to go “back to back with this shit,” so hopefully this is just a preview for what’s to come.
